Industry overview

Auto Controls For Regulating Residential & Comml Environments

SIC 3822 covers makers of auto controls that regulate residential and commercial environments, including smart thermostats, building automation hubs, HVAC dampers, occupancy sensors, variable-speed drives, and cloud software that optimizes energy use. Core customers span utilities, property managers, homebuilders, and corporate facility teams seeking lower operating costs and sustainability credentials. The landscape is shaped by UL safety standards, building codes, FCC/CE wireless rules, cybersecurity expectations for connected devices, and incentives tied to ASHRAE efficiency benchmarks. Key risks include supply-chain volatility for semiconductors, tightening data-privacy enforcement on IoT telemetry, and rising competition from vertically integrated HVAC OEMs. For 2024-2025, growth is driven by electrification incentives, grid-interactive efficient building programs, AI-driven predictive maintenance, and retrofit demand as commercial leases reset. OEMs are bundling controls into service contracts, while software vendors push open protocols to counter vendor lock-in.
